In the sentence provided, which word should be capitalized?
My family decided to spend christmas with our friend Megan in Colorado.
christmas
friend
family
spend
The sentence provided talks about a holiday, Christmas. Holidays need to be capitalized, thus "christmas" is the correct answer.

In the sentence provided, which word should be capitalized?
This year we are going to go to brunch to celebrate Mother's day.
day
year
brunch
we
The sentence provided talks about a holiday, Mother's Day. Holidays need to be capitalized, thus "day" is the correct answer.
